Polymyxins are used against highly resistant Gram-negative pathogens, and nephrotoxicity (acute kidney injury, AKI) is the major dose-limiting adverse effect. We aimed to develop a well-informed population pharmacokinetic/toxicodynamic (PK/TD) model using the largest polymyxin B-treated critically ill patient population studied to inform polymyxin B dosing strategies. Critically ill patients receiving intravenous polymyxin B for at least 48 hours were enrolled in an observational study. Serum creatinine (SCr) concentrations were collected from electronic medical records. PK/TD analysis and Monte Carlo simulations were performed to determine the probability of AKI, P(AKI), for clinically relevant treatments. Patients (N = 117) aged 18-94 received intravenous polymyxin B (1.33-6.00 mg/kg/day) for 1-50 days. The changes in SCr were described using an indirect response model. The effects of polymyxin B-induced functional kidney injury were characterized using 9 transit compartments (mean time to onset ~7 days), leading to a reduction in SCr elimination. Sex was identified as a significant covariate for baseline SCr. Concomitant amikacin or vancomycin use resulted in increased sensitivity to polymyxin B. On day 21, Low (fAUC, = ~10 mg·h/L), medium (fAUC = ~20 mg·h/L ), and high (fAUC = ~40 mg·h/L) drug exposures resulted in a P(AKI) (> 1-fold SCr increase) of 25.8%, 32.5%, and 40.4%, respectively. This study, the largest to date, suggests that regimens ranging from low to high polymyxin B exposures can minimize P(AKI) over a longer duration (14 days). However, supratherapeutic exposure can be administered relatively safely when limited to a shorter duration (≤ 4 days). The population PK/TD model may be used to improve polymyxin B dosing to help conserve this last-line agent.

Purpose Of Review: Sulbactam-durlobactam (SUL-DUR) is a novel β-lactam/β-lactamase inhibitor combination recently approved for carbapenem-resistant Acinetobacter baumannii (CRAB) infections. This review summarizes current knowledge on the optimal use of SUL-DUR, whether administered alone or in combination with carbapenems, particularly imipenem.
Recent Findings: Data from registrational trial demonstrate that SUL-DUR is an effective and well tolerated treatment option for CRAB severe infections.

Background: In pediatric intensive care units, pain, sedation, delirium, and iatrogenic withdrawal syndrome (IWS) must be managed as interrelated conditions. Although clinical practice guidelines (CPGs) exist, new evidence needs to be incorporated, gaps in recommendations addressed, and recommendations adapted to the European context.
Objective: This protocol describes the development of the first patient- and family-informed European guideline for managing pain, sedation, delirium, and IWS by the European Society of Paediatric and Neonatal Intensive Care.

Importance: The cost-effectiveness of adding early in-bed cycling to usual physiotherapy among adults receiving mechanical ventilation in the intensive care unit (ICU) compared with usual physiotherapy alone is unknown.
Objective: To evaluate the cost-effectiveness of in-bed cycling plus usual physiotherapy compared with usual therapy alone in the Critical Care Cycling to Improve Lower Extremity Strength (CYCLE) randomized clinical trial.
Design, Setting, And Participants: This trial-based economic evaluation with a 90-day time horizon compared early cycling plus usual physiotherapy vs usual physiotherapy alone from a societal perspective.

Background: Bedside ultrasound is increasingly utilized to assess muscle mass in critically ill patients, providing a noninvasive and real-time tool for early risk stratification. Muscle wasting is known to be associated with adverse outcomes in septic shock, but its prognostic value using ultrasound in this population remains underexplored. This study aimed to investigate the association between changes in rectus femoris cross-sectional area (CSA), assessed by bedside ultrasound, and 28-day mortality in patients with septic shock.
